Postgraduate Certificate in Environmental Mapping for Humanities
-- ViewingNowThe Postgraduate Certificate in Environmental Mapping for Humanities is a comprehensive course designed to equip learners with essential skills in environmental mapping and GIS analysis. This course is crucial for those looking to advance their careers in humanities fields that intersect with environmental science, such as archaeology, cultural heritage management, and geography.

コース詳細
- Introduction to Environmental Mapping for Humanities
- Geographic Information Systems (GIS) for Humanities Research
- Remote Sensing and Satellite Imagery Analysis
- Digital Elevation Models and 3D Visualization
- Environmental Data Collection and Analysis
- Spatial Analysis and Statistical Methods for Environmental Mapping
- Geospatial Technologies for Cultural Heritage and Landscape Studies
- Climate Change and Environmental Impact Assessment Mapping
- Cartographic Design and Map Production for Environmental Humanities
- Ethics and Best Practices in Environmental Mapping

The Postgraduate Certificate in Environmental Mapping for Humanities prepares students for a variety of roles in the environmental and sustainability sectors.
This 3D pie chart highlights the job market trends for these roles in the UK.
Environmental Consultants make up the largest percentage of jobs in this field, with 35% of the market share.
Professionals in this role assess environmental impacts, develop strategies for sustainability, and ensure compliance with environmental regulations.
GIS (Geographic Information Systems) Specialists account for 25% of the market.
These professionals use GIS technology to analyze geographical data and create maps, models, and visualizations for environmental studies and planning.
Environmental Data Analysts represent 20% of the job market.
They collect, process, and analyze environmental data to inform decision-making, policy development, and research in areas like climate change, conservation, and resource management.
Sustainability Consultants take up 15% of the market.
They work with organizations to develop and implement sustainable practices, reduce environmental footprints, and improve overall environmental performance.
Lastly, Climate Change Analysts hold 5% of the jobs in this sector.
These experts study the impacts of climate change, develop mitigation strategies, and help organizations adapt to a changing climate.
These roles and their respective market shares demonstrate the diverse opportunities available to those with a Postgraduate Certificate in Environmental Mapping for Humanities.
Whether it's working as an Environmental Consultant, GIS Specialist, Environmental Data Analyst, Sustainability Consultant, or Climate Change Analyst, there's a place in the UK's environmental and sustainability sectors for professionals with the right skills and training.
